I have noticed something funny in the ocm stats.  My box with a node
up 14 hours (6214) has 242 connections transmitting data and has 
324M of data queued on them.  My output bandwidth is limited to 
10k/s.  The servlet/nodeinfo/performance/general tells me I am
using about 8k/s.  So either the ocm lies about what is queued OR
most of those connections are stalled...  It may well be a stalling
problem - if I limit the send queue size to a couple of mins of
traffic (by QRing) servlet/nodeinfo/performance/general shows
dropping bandwidth over time.

Are we timing out transmits?

Another interesting point.  We I coded the first NG implementation
I ignored Transfer Failed messages.  I put some metrics in to check
for them and there were so few that it was safe to ignore them (its 
not safe in the long run).  Now we are seeing lots of transfer failed.
Why?
